Get started3 Evering Avenue is a three-bedroom semi-detached house in Poole (BH12 4JF). It has a recorded floor area of 88 m² (around 947 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1930-1949 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(July 2023) shows a C (score 71). When first surveyed in August 2011 the rating was E,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Average to Good, hot-water efficiency went from Poor to Good and lighting went from Good to Very Good; while wall efficiency dropped from Good to Average. The recommended improvements would push it to B (score 84). Other recorded features include a conservatory and outbuildings.
Sale prices here have outpaced England HPI: 5.1% per year against 0% for the wider region.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£401/sq ft) was about 98.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ode. One planning record on file: an extension approved in 2004. Past consents include an extension and a conservatory, meaningful when judging how the property has evolved. Last sale on file: £380,000 in December 2023.
